1. 程式人生 > >oracle忘記管理員密碼?建立新使用者,賦予管理員許可權

oracle忘記管理員密碼?建立新使用者,賦予管理員許可權

忘記系統管理員密碼?簡單粗暴操作。

win+R,輸入sqlplus,開啟oracle的sqlplus;

使用者名稱中輸入:sys as sysdba

回車

不用輸入密碼,直接敲回車,顯示成功連線到oracle,以系統管理員身份登入到oracle.

如果你不確定你將要建立的使用者是否存在,你可以先查詢oracle中所有使用者賬戶

如果想看使用者全部資訊的話:select* fromall_users; 

如果只是想看使用者的使用者名稱:select usernamefromall_users;

檢視即將要建立的使用者若存在,可以級聯刪除該使用者並且刪除由使用者建立的所有表

drop user username cascade;

建立新使用者,賦予表空間,並新增管理員許可權

create user username identified by userpassword
default tablespace tablespacename
temporary tablespace temp;
grant dba to username;

登入oracle:conn username/userpassword as sysdba